WebAngular momentum of electrons, according to Bohr’s atomic model, orbiting around the nucleus is quantized. Angular momentum of an electron by Bohr is given by mvr or nh/2π, where v is the velocity, n is the orbit in which the electron is, m is the mass of the electron, and r is the radius of the nth orbit. Web2πrk = kλ Let this be equation (1). Where, λ is the de Broglie wavelength. We know that de Broglie wavelength is given by: λ = h/p Where, p is electron’s momentum h = Planck’s constant Hence, λ = h/mv k Let this be equation (2). Where mvk is the momentum of an electron revolving in the k th orbit. Implicit in the dimensions of the Planck constant is the fact that the SI unit of frequency, the hertz, represents one cycle per second. One cycle corresponds to 2π radians of phase angle. In applications where it is natural to use the angular frequency (i.e. where the frequency is expressed in terms of radians per second instead of cycles per second or hertz) it is often useful to absorb a factor of 2π into the Planck constant. WebThe general region for value of energy of the orbital and the average distance of an electron from the nucleus are related to n. Orbitals having the same value of n are said to be in the same shell. The secondary (angular momentum) quantum number, l, can have any integer value from 0 to n – 1. WebApr 8, 2024 · p = electron’s momentum. So, λ = h/mvk ….2. Here, mvk = the momentum of an electron orbiting around the kth orbit. So, if we put together two equations 1 and 2, we will find: 2πrk = kh / mvk. mvkrk= kh / 2π. In the above process, de Broglie’s hypothesis has proven the second postulate of Bohr successfully. What this equation and the h bar implies is that the … merck covid policyWebΔ x Δ p ≥ ℏ / 2. 7.15. This relation expresses Heisenberg’s uncertainty principle. It places limits on what we can know about a particle from simultaneous measurements of position and momentum. If Δ x is large, Δ p is small, and vice versa.
